How they compare
Guinea currently reports 100.5% against 99.7% in SDG: Eastern Asia, a difference of 0.8%.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 46 shared years of data; in 1971 it was SDG: Eastern Asia ahead.
Guinea ranks 111th and SDG: Eastern Asia ranks 111th of 217 countries.
Across the 6 decades both report, Guinea averaged higher in 1 and SDG: Eastern Asia in 5.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Guinea | SDG: Eastern Asia |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1970s | 30.6% | 113.5% | 82.8% | SDG: Eastern Asia |
| 1980s | 32.1% | 122.9% | 90.8% | SDG: Eastern Asia |
| 1990s | 44.1% | 113.0% | 68.8% | SDG: Eastern Asia |
| 2000s | 74.1% | 108.2% | 34.1% | SDG: Eastern Asia |
| 2010s | 91.4% | 101.6% | 10.2% | SDG: Eastern Asia |
| 2020s | 100.5% | 99.3% | 1.2% | Guinea |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
